Commercial Description:
In the 1700's one crafty brewer discovered that a healthy dose of hops and an increased alcohol content perserved his ales during the long voyage to India (as depicted in our label) to quench the thirst of British troops. Today, we tip our hat to that historic innovation by brewing Colorado's hoppiest pale ale. Avery IPA demands to be poured into your favorite glass to truly appreciate the citrusy, floral bouquet and the rich, malty finish. Brewed by hopheads for hopheads!

Poured an effervescent golden with a large fizzy white head. Nice aroma of some grapefruit and pine needles with a bit of candy sugar. Taste is lighty sweet with nuances of grapefruit and pine, leading to a fairly clean and lightly hoppy finish that is only slightly dry. Though this isn’t bursting at the seems wtih hop flavor, it has nice hop flavor and is very drinkable.

Pours a slightly hazy deep gold color with a small but lasting head. Sweet caramel malt aroma up front, taken over by pine and citrus peel hops. Flavor is pretty evenly balanced, but goes to the pine hops on the finish. Nice lingering bitterness. Smooth on the palate for an IPA. Pretty good stuff.
